Frechen, Germany, offers a range of activities and experiences that reflect its local culture and history. One notable aspect is exploring the town's history, particularly through its historical buildings and sites. The town center features charming architecture, including the St. John's Church, which is a significant landmark with roots dating back to the Middle Ages.
